Wausau Overview
If you are looking for a beautiful place to live and work, you might be considering Wausau, Wisconsin. This is a beautiful city located in Marathon County, and it straddles the Wisconsin River. There are lots of people who are looking for apartments in Wausau, Wisconsin. Learn more about Wausau apartments below, and do not forget to rely on someone with local knowledge of the area to help you find your next home.
Why live in Wausau, WI?
There are plenty of reasons why people choose to live in Wausau, Wisconsin. First, the temperature is cool throughout the year, so it is a great place for people who are looking to escape the heat. Next, the job market in the area is healthy as well. There are several major cities that are not that far away, but there are plenty of great jobs in Wausau as well. Finally, the cost of living is very affordable. When compared to other cities in the country, Wausau is significantly less expensive than the average. As a result, there are lots of people who move to Wausau looking for a way to make a better life for themselves and their families.

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
